Demonstrators celebrate Iran's missile strike against Israel during an anti-Israeli gathering in front of the British Embassy in Tehran, Iran, Tuesday, Oct. 1, 2024. (AP Photo/Vahid Salemi)

News, Photo and Web Search

Other Photos

Previous Photo

Next Photo